Default Questions about BMR

I just used this BMR Calculator. http://health.drgily.com/basal-metab...calculator.php I put in that I am sedentary although I do workout every day. It says that my BMR is 1856 and my total energy requirements are 2042. What does these numbers mean? I have been averaging 1500-1800 calories. Do you think I am eating enough. I have lost 5.5 pounds in my first month checking in here. Of course I have had some higher calorie days, one of them being Thanksgiving. TIA

From those numbers I'd say you might be able to get away with eating a little more each day, but 1800/day is a pretty good number (I'm at a similar weight to you and I aim for 1700-1800 day myself). If you are happy with your weight loss results and you don't feel tired, listless, or hungry all the time, there's probably no need to change.
